Background technique
SF6 gas has nontoxic, non-combustible and good insulation characterisitic, dielectric strength as a kind of insulating gas It is much higher than traditional insulating gas, and has good arc-extinguishing, therefore is widely used in SF6 electric appliance.Due to SF6 gas valence Lattice are expensive, and under the action of electric arc, electric spark and corona discharge, can decompose generation toxic substance.
Therefore, either SF6 electrical equipment is inflated, the recycling of tonifying Qi or gas, it should be in stringent operation It is carried out under environment.
Currently, traditional operational method is, when tonifying Qi, gas cylinder connects pressure reducing valve in connecting pipe to the direct tonifying Qi of equipment. It is noted that the pipeline that tonifying Qi uses needs drying, cleaning.First use the pressure of 0.1MPa to duct cleaning 5 to 10 seconds when tonifying Qi, then To equipment tonifying Qi.The micro- pressure difference greater than pressure (generally higher than 0.1MPa) in equipment of cylinder outlet decompression meter pressure is mended when tonifying Qi Gas, tonifying Qi to the above 0.02MPa of rated pressure value.Tonifying Qi can be stopped to pressure after ten minutes is unchanged by standing observation 5 Operation.Pressurizing valve (being located at SF6 electrical equipment one end) is first closed, SF6 gas cylinder valve (is located at SF6 gas cylinder end).Finally shutdown is set Standby valve, removes pipeline.
The process of gas recycling is substantially above-mentioned reverse process, is repeated no more.
In inflation, tonifying Qi or gas recycling operation process, since SF6 gas is harmful to the human body, for example, sucking is excessive Also it can cause to be choked to death to die, so needing to guarantee zero leakage.Currently, in the actual operation process, pressurizing valve and SF6 bottle valve Butt Section between door, the temporary toxic gas for having part in inside, can quickly leak, although being unlikely to cause stopping up for personnel Breath, still, really exerts a certain influence to the health of human body of operator, such as cause the defect of certain local functions.

Specific embodiment
Referring to figs. 1 to shown in Fig. 9, the structure of the utility model is described in detail.
Bell end 100 includes body portion I 110, socket joint head 120 and seal 130, and wherein body portion I 110 is flexibility Rubber tube perhaps semiflexible composite material also or is rigid metal tube, it is different but.
Socket joint head 120 is metalwork, is wherein tightly connected between socket joint head 120 and body portion, can be expanded joint, welding Or sealant is tightly connected.
Socket joint head 120 is manufactured using turning, forms a bell and spigot 121 inside socket joint head 120, has placement in bell and spigot The groove 122 of seal, the groove be it is annular, seal 130 therein is placed in groove.Seal is rubber parts, knot Structure refers to the structure of Fig. 5 and Fig. 6, and sealing element 130 includes ring bodies 131 and valve 132, and wherein ring bodies is used for and groove is matched It closes, valve forms an enclosing construction in ring bodies, that is to say, that forms a flexibility flexible that can be opened and be closed Closed shape.
It is clamp flange disk I 123 in the outside of socket joint head 120, jagged I 124 is arranged on clamp flange disk I, is used for Connection.
Wherein, inserted terminal 200 includes body portion II 210, connection-peg 220 and needle-like member 230, wherein body portion II 210 for rubber tube flexible, perhaps semiflexible composite material also or is rigid metal tube, it is different but.Connection-peg 220 be metalwork, is wherein tightly connected between connection-peg and body portion, can be connected for expanded joint, welding or sealant sealing It connects, forms a plug 221 on connection-peg 220.It is clamp flange disk II 222 in the outside of connection-peg, it is blue in fastening hair Jagged II 223 are arranged on disk II, and is provided with a hinged ear 224 at each notch II 223, hinged ear be used for and The other end of the articulated connection of bolt one end, bolt 225 is fastenedly connected by nut 226 and another clamp flange disk I.Its In, needle-like member 230 is a hollow component, has a ventilative channel, the fixation and grafting of 230 swelling of needle-like member In head or body portion II, one is formed, which has slightly pointed tip, and tip is exposed, in inserted terminal and holds Under the cooperation of spigot grafting, needle-like member passes through seal and makes two body portion gas circuit perforations, preferably in needle-like portion The tip of part is nearby provided with transom 231.
The sheet rubber 232 of petaloid is set in needle-like member 230, is used to form local gas temporarily sealing, more pacifies It is complete reliable.
Above-mentioned bell end is preferentially connected and sealed with the Open valve on SF6 electrical equipment, forms one.Inserted terminal Valve on preferential and SF6 gas cylinder is connected and sealed, and is formed integrally, and under usual state and gas cylinder is connection.Logical bell end Bolt fastening is used with after inserted terminal docking, forms one.
In the specific use process, need to cooperate the unlatching of valve to realize the perforation of gas cylinder and SF6 electrical equipment.Pass through The disconnection of gas circuit is realized in the closing of valve and the separation of bell end and inserted terminal.
